Artificial intelligence (AI) specialist CognitiveScale is collaborating with Microsoft to deliver financial services specific solutions on Microsoft Azure.

“AI has the power to transform the financial services industry more than any other technology has in recent history,” said Akshay Sabhikhi, CEO of CognitiveScale. “CognitiveScale and Microsoft are in a unique position to deliver a full stack financial services AI cloud to transform how financial institutions engage their clients, improve employee decision-making, and manage risk and compliance.”

As a Co-Sell Ready Partner in the Microsoft One Commercial Partner Program, CognitiveScale will deliver financial services industry-specific AI solutions so organisations can offer an individualised service to clients, while traders and advisors gain timely, relevant market and trading insights to help customers. The solutions will also deliver machine-generated insights to power faster investment decisions and customer experiences, while machine learning will reduce compliance risk.

“CognitiveScale’s industry optimised AI solutions help financial services companies understand the stated and unstated intentions of their customers, as well as improve their own business process intelligence, reduce costs and risk,” said Janet Lewis, vice president, Microsoft Financial Services at Microsoft. “Infusing applications with this type of insight and intelligence at any point in time results in a democratisation of AI to the benefit of every person and organisation.”
